이 요약은 AI가 원문을 분석해 생성했습니다. 정확한 내용은 원문 기준으로 확인하세요.
핵심 요약
Claude Code 사용 중 발생하는 컨텍스트 급증 현상을 시각적으로 분석하여 MCP의 비효율성을 진단하는 오픈소스 도구 ccviz가 공개됐다.
배경
Claude Code 사용 시 특정 MCP(Model Context Protocol)가 컨텍스트를 과도하게 점유하는 문제를 발견하고 이를 시각화하여 진단하기 위해 도구를 개발했다.
의미 / 영향
Claude Code와 같은 에이전트 환경에서 MCP의 확산은 편리함을 주지만, 컨텍스트 관리의 복잡성을 증대시킨다. ccviz와 같은 진단 도구의 등장은 에이전트 생태계가 단순 활용을 넘어 최적화와 디버깅 단계로 진입하고 있음을 보여준다.
커뮤니티 반응
작성자가 댓글에 링크를 공유하겠다고 언급했으며, 컨텍스트 관리 문제에 공감하는 사용자들에게 유용한 도구로 평가받고 있다.
합의점 vs 논쟁점
합의점
- 특정 MCP가 컨텍스트를 과도하게 채우는 문제가 실제로 존재한다.
- 시각화 도구가 이러한 문제를 진단하는 데 효과적이다.
실용적 조언
- Claude Code 사용 중 성능 저하나 망각 현상이 발생하면 ccviz를 설치하여 컨텍스트 급증 구간을 확인하라.
- 컨텍스트를 과도하게 사용하는 MCP는 비활성화하거나 설정을 최적화하여 모델의 추론 효율을 개선하라.
언급된 도구
ccviz추천
Claude Code의 컨텍스트 사용량 시각화 및 분석
섹션별 상세
작성자는 Claude Code 사용 중 컨텍스트가 예상보다 빠르게 소모되는 현상을 발견했다. 이를 해결하기 위해 컨텍스트 사용량을 시각화하는 도구를 직접 구축하여 분석을 시도했다. 시각화 결과 특정 MCP가 설치되었을 때 컨텍스트 점유율이 급격히 상승하는 '레드 스파이크' 현상이 발생함을 확인했다. 이러한 시각적 근거를 통해 어떤 도구가 모델의 효율성을 저해하는지 명확히 식별할 수 있게 됐다.
bash
npm i -g ccviz시각화 도구인 ccviz를 전역으로 설치하는 명령어
용어 해설
- MCP
- — Anthropic에서 개발한 오픈 표준으로, AI 모델이 로컬 데이터나 외부 도구와 안전하게 상호작용할 수 있도록 돕는 프로토콜이다. 다양한 데이터 소스를 연결할 수 있지만, 부적절하게 설계된 MCP는 불필요한 데이터를 모델에 전달하여 컨텍스트 윈도우를 낭비할 수 있다.
- Context Window
- — AI 모델이 한 번에 처리할 수 있는 텍스트 정보의 총량을 의미한다. 컨텍스트가 가득 차면 모델의 추론 성능이 저하되거나 이전 정보를 망각할 수 있어 효율적인 관리가 필수적이다.
- npm
- — JavaScript 런타임 환경인 Node.js의 기본 패키지 관리 도구이다. 전 세계 개발자들이 공유한 오픈소스 라이브러리와 도구를 명령줄 인터페이스를 통해 손쉽게 설치하고 관리할 수 있게 해준다.
실무 Takeaway
- Claude Code와 연결된 MCP 중 일부는 불필요하게 많은 데이터를 전송하여 컨텍스트 윈도우를 빠르게 소모시킨다.
- ccviz 도구를 사용하면 CLI 환경에서 컨텍스트 사용량 추이를 시각적으로 모니터링하여 병목 지점을 찾을 수 있다.
- npm을 통해 간단히 설치 가능한 오픈소스 도구로 제공되어 커뮤니티의 디버깅 효율을 높였다.
언급된 리소스
GitHubccviz npm package
AI 분석 전체 내용 보기
AI 요약 · 북마크 · 개인 피드 설정 — 무료
출처 · 인용 안내
원문 발행 2026. 04. 11.수집 2026. 04. 11.출처 타입 REDDIT
인용 시 "요약 출처: AI Trends (aitrends.kr)"를 표기하고, 사실 확인은 원문 보기 기준으로 진행해 주세요. 자세한 기준은 운영 정책을 참고해 주세요.